Key Responsibilities

  • Assess patients' level of functioning upon physician orders and develop individualized treatment plans based on evaluation results and patient/family goals.
  • Plan, implement, and document occupational therapy treatments in accordance with applicable federal, state, and local standards, regulations, and guidelines.
  • Participate in the interdisciplinary team process, including team conferences, discharge planning, and patient/family education.
  • Supervise Certified Occupational Therapy Assistants (COTAs), OT and COTA students, and assist with new staff orientation.
  • Complete all required documentation including initial evaluations, daily progress notes, treatment programs, and discharge disposition within defined timeframes.
  • Promote patient and employee safety across key areas including safe patient handling, infection control, and fall prevention.

Required Qualifications

  • Active Occupational Therapist licensure in the state of Florida.
  • Demonstrated ability to evaluate patients, select appropriate assessment procedures, and develop evidence-based treatment plans.
  • Experience supervising COTAs and/or OT students in a clinical setting.
  • Strong documentation skills with the ability to complete clinical records accurately and within required timeframes.
  • Ability to collaborate effectively within an interdisciplinary team environment.

Preferred Experience / Skills

  • Experience in an inpatient rehabilitation or acute care setting.
  • Familiarity with adaptive equipment recommendation, issuance, and patient/family training.
  • Demonstrated commitment to continuous quality improvement and patient safety initiatives.
